Flavio Petricca is a researcher specializing in deep-space navigation, autonomous spacecraft systems, and sensor fusion technologies for planetary exploration. His work addresses some of the most demanding challenges in modern space science: enabling precise, reliable navigation far beyond Earth's immediate reach. Petricca's most influential contribution, "Deep-Space Navigation with Intersatellite Radio Tracking" (2021, 12 citations), challenges the decades-long paradigm of ground-based-only spacecraft navigation by exploring how intersatellite radio links could transform interplanetary mission autonomy and accuracy. This forward-thinking approach opens new possibilities for missions operating in communication-delayed environments. Complementing this, his research on rover localization using 3D-to-2D and 3D-to-3D visual odometry (2021, 4 citations) advances the autonomy of planetary surface robots, reducing dependence on Earth-based ground operations. His more recent work on sensor data fusion for precise orbit determination (2024, 2 citations) tackles critical navigation challenges during high-risk mission phases, including orbital insertion, descent, and rendezvous maneuvers. Across his portfolio, Petricca consistently pushes the boundaries of onboard intelligence for space systems, making him a notable emerging voice in the field of autonomous deep-space exploration and robotic navigation.
